Why S-AWC Matters on Local Roads

Gravel shoulders near rural intersections, slick paint lines on on-ramps, and wet leaves after a rain—those are the little variables that can catch you off guard. S-AWC is designed to help. By optimizing power delivery and braking force side-to-side, it can improve stability in corners and during quick directional changes. That translates into everyday control you notice at low speeds while parking at the grocery store and at highway speeds when a gust hits on the open stretch south of town.

Pick the Trim That Fits Your Routine

The 2026 Eclipse Cross line-up is refreshingly straightforward. Every trim delivers S-AWC, so you don’t have to debate traction hardware. From there, you can match comfort and convenience:

  • ES foundation: Core driver assists and LED lighting with standard S-AWC
  • SE essentials: 8-way power driver seat, Blind Spot Warning with LCA and RCTA, Handsfree Power Tailgate
  • SE Pano personality: Distinct appearance content added to SE’s tech and comfort
  • BLACK EDITION flair: Sport-inspired exterior details and S-AWC confidence
  • SEL comfort: Leather-appointed seating, Heated Steering Wheel, Multi-View Camera System
  • SEL TOURING upgrade: Top-tier convenience and refinement with S-AWC

For many Lincoln drivers, SE is a sweet spot, thanks to its added visibility technology and cabin comforts. If you prefer a richer interior feel and expanded parking assistance, SEL makes sense. The good news is that whichever direction you go, you are not giving up the all-weather control that differentiates the Eclipse Cross.

Everyday Value That Lasts

Warranty coverage is a meaningful part of long-term confidence. Mitsubishi backs the Eclipse Cross with an industry-leading 10-year/100,000-mile Powertrain Limited Warranty plus 5 years of 24-Hour Roadside Assistance, along with limited maintenance for two years or 30,000 miles. Those are the kinds of ownership protections that reduce uncertainty and help your budget stay predictable year after year.

Frequently Asked Questions:

Is S-AWC standard on every 2026 Eclipse Cross?

Yes. Super-All Wheel Control is included across the lineup, so you get all-weather confidence no matter which trim you choose.

Which trims include Blind Spot Warning with Lane Change Assist and Rear Cross Traffic Alert?

These features are available on SE and above, adding extra reassurance for lane changes and parking-lot situations.

Does the Eclipse Cross offer a hands-free liftgate?

Yes. The Handsfree Power Tailgate is available, making loading and unloading simpler when your hands are full.

What kind of warranty coverage does Mitsubishi provide?

You get an industry-leading 10-year/100,000-mile Powertrain Limited Warranty, a 5-year/60,000-mile Limited Warranty, 5 years of 24-Hour Roadside Assistance, and 2-Year/30,000-Mile Limited Maintenance.

Can I integrate my smartphone easily?

Upper trims feature an 8.0-inch touchscreen with wireless Apple CarPlay and Android Auto compatibility, so your apps, maps, and music are close at hand.
